Collect and Reuse Rainwater
Rainwater harvesting is collecting the run-off from a structure or other impervious surface in order to store it for later use. Traditionally, this involves harvesting the rain from a roof. The rain will collect in gutters that channel the water into downspouts and then into some sort of storage vessel. Rainwater collection systems can be as simple as collecting rain in a rain barrel or as elaborate as harvesting rainwater into large cisterns …
Though every system will be different and employ various rainwater collection methods, an average rainwater recycling system will consist of the following elements: A water storage or holding tank is needed to store the water collected from the roof or other surfaces.
Rainwater harvesting is a process used for collecting and storing rainwater. A conveyance system – gutters and downpipes that channel the water from the collection surface into a rainwater tank. Diverters and filters – to keep leaves and other debris out of the storage tank.
